Boeing 787 Crash in India: Engine Failure, Emergency Landing, Fatal Outcome


An Air India Boeing 787-8 Dreamliner, carrying 244 people, including 12 crew, crashed shortly after takeoff from Ahmedabad on a scheduled flight to London Gatwick. This marks the first hull loss of a 787, a model widely regarded as one of aviation's safest. What we’re learning from early reports, aviation expert insights, and historical context:

🚨 What Happened

  • The flight took off from runway 23 at approximately 13:38 IST and reached just 625 ft before distress signals prompted a MAYDAY, with the aircraft crashing around 13:43 into a residential area in Meghani Nagar (airlineratings.com).

  • Videos and eyewitness accounts show the landing gear remained deployed throughout—suggesting a critical systems malfunction.

🔧 What Could Have Gone Wrong

On a modern Dreamliner, the 787’s hydraulic systems, vital for gear operation, depend on engine-driven and electrical pumps. Losing hydraulic pressure would inhibit normal retraction and impair multiple systems (airlineratings.com). Signs point toward a possible engine failure, with the aircraft barely gaining altitude—consistent with a severe thrust issue (airlineratings.com).

✈️ The Flight Crew

The plane was flown by Captain Sumeet Sabharwal, who had logged over 8,200 flight hours, including training roles; First Officer Clive Kundar had around 1,100 hours. The aircraft, delivered to Air India in January 2014, was just over 11 years old (airlineratings.com).

📉 Why This Crash Matters

  • This is the first-ever hull loss for the 787 series—over 1,175 aircraft built and nearly 5 million flight hours (airlineratings.com).

  • Dreamliners revolutionized aviation with composites and new systems; this accident shakes long-held safety confidence.

🧭 What’s Next

  • A full probe by India's Directorate General of Civil Aviation and support from Boeing and Rolls-Royce Engine Division will investigate.

  • Black box recorders—flight data and cockpit voice recorders—will be crucial.

  • Reports will focus on engine performance, hydraulic integrity, and possible human/machine errors.
